Output 62f004bd90045b3331231d6024e00fc7e79c51575232d1520b409b0c8db35728:3

value
1500800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a33cbdc7d56710ed14ba3fd7f09b3c6fb5ca6104 OP_EQUAL
address
3Ga8qCBzwMiitBGzaoHPhEFHpLMJEDpac7
transaction
62f004bd90045b3331231d6024e00fc7e79c51575232d1520b409b0c8db35728
spent
true